A Child's Path I
A CHILD’S PATH I By Kalyani Rajalingham Strive, My Sweet Child, To Stand Stand, My Tall Child, To Seize Skill And Strength from this Land Land, My Cautious Child, To Providence does your Safety owe a Hand Hand, My Mannered Child, To Others a Voice To Speak and Rise Rise, My Strong Child, Rise To Command Command, My Leading Child, To Ease Eyes that but Weep Weep, My Devoted Child, To Never Let your Memories Sleep Sleep, My Beautiful Child, To Show your Worthy Smile Ah! Smile, My Fair Child, For this World is Now in your Hand ‘Tis an open land My Fair Child, tell me not that ye cannot enter! ‘Twill be a harsh path My Poor Child, Tell me not that ye will surrender! Walk it My Confident Child, May you be Praised for Ages to Come! ‘Tis your Earn’d Victory! For, ‘Twill Stand through Time in Recorded History!
